Being residents of Glynda Street in Fawkner, the only issue that we foresee is the traffic that will be created due to the reduction of parking allotments within the site.
We have no objection to the construction of the building itself.
It may be useful to consider only allowing parking on one side of Lowson Street, as it becomes very dangerous navigating through when cars are parked on both sides during events at the centre.
We have in the past had driveways partially blocked, which is a great inconvenience,
there needs to be stricter enforcement, that this doesn't occur, and council needs to be more hands on, in making that happen, rather than turning a blind eye.
There also need to be sufficient bins in the area, as most of the time, food containers are disposed of in people properties and nature strips at the end of the night.
